Primary Responsibilities
- Review manifests and bills of lading from inbound deliveries and verify accuracy.
- Enter data into computerized tracking database. Identify all incoming waste streams at treatment plant.
- Prepare documentation for regulatory compliance.
- Generate shipping paperwork and labels for operations team.
- Integrate information with manifests, bills of lading, process forms, check-in sheets, and customer profiles.
- Enter all system required waste tracking information into database.
- Record customer information to ensure compliance with program objectives.
- Maintain computer files, logbooks and other files and records.
- Prepare manifest and land disposal restriction forms and maintain associated filing systems.
- Create and edit reports, including incoming and outgoing daily, weekly, and monthly inventory reports.
- Provide clerical support including reception duties, phone coverage, word processing, office supply inventory, computer user support and mail distribution.
